What Features Define the Best Quality Radio Scanner?
The best quality radio scanners are characterized by a combination of advanced features that enhance their performance and user experience:
- Wide Frequency Range: A quality radio scanner should cover a broad spectrum of frequencies, allowing users to monitor various types of communications, such as public safety, aviation, and amateur radio. This versatility ensures that users can tune into a wide array of signals without needing multiple devices.
- Digital Signal Processing (DSP): This feature enhances the clarity of received signals by reducing noise and interference. DSP technology improves the overall listening experience, making it easier to understand transmissions, especially in crowded frequency bands.
- Trunking Capability: The best scanners can decode trunked radio systems, which are commonly used by public safety agencies. This allows users to follow conversations on systems that switch frequencies dynamically, ensuring they don’t miss important communications.
- Memory Channels: Quality scanners typically have a large number of memory channels for storing frequencies and settings. This feature is essential for users who want to quickly access their favorite frequencies without manually tuning them each time.
- Ease of Use: User-friendly interfaces, including programmable buttons and intuitive menus, are crucial for ensuring that users can operate the scanner effectively. Models with easy navigation and display features allow users to spend less time learning how to operate the device and more time listening.
- Durability and Build Quality: A robust build is important for portability and longevity, especially for users who may take the scanner outdoors or use it in various environments. High-quality materials help withstand wear and tear, making the device reliable over time.
- Software Support and Updates: The best scanners often come with or support software that allows users to easily update and manage frequencies. Regular updates ensure that the scanner remains compatible with new communication systems and technologies, extending its usability.
- Audio Quality: High-quality audio output is essential for clear communication. Scanners that offer good speaker quality or headphone output can enhance the listening experience, making it easier to pick up on subtle details in transmissions.

How Important Is Frequency Range in Determining Scanner Quality?
The frequency range is a crucial factor in determining the quality of a radio scanner, as it directly affects the scanner’s versatility and ability to receive different signals.
- Wide Frequency Range: A scanner with a wide frequency range can pick up a variety of signals, including amateur radio, public service frequencies, and commercial broadcasts. This versatility makes it suitable for diverse scanning needs, allowing users to monitor multiple types of communications without needing separate devices.
- Specific Frequency Bands: Some scanners are designed to focus on specific frequency bands, such as VHF or UHF. While this can enhance performance in those areas, it may limit the scanner’s ability to capture signals outside of its designated bands, which could be a drawback for users who require more comprehensive monitoring capabilities.
- Digital and Analog Capabilities: The frequency range should also consider whether the scanner can decode both analog and digital signals. Scanners that can handle both types of signals are more valuable, as they can access a broader array of communications, including newer digital systems that are increasingly common in public safety and emergency services.
- Tuning Sensitivity: Apart from just the range, the tuning sensitivity of the scanner plays a significant role in its quality. A high-quality scanner can filter out interference and provide clearer reception even at the edges of its frequency range, allowing users to capture weak signals that lower-quality scanners might miss.
- Programmable Frequencies: Many modern scanners allow users to program specific frequencies they wish to monitor. This feature is particularly important in emergency situations, as it enables users to quickly access critical channels without having to manually search through a wide frequency range.

What Should You Consider When Assessing the Durability of a Radio Scanner?
- Build Quality: The materials used in the construction of the radio scanner significantly impact its durability. High-quality plastics or metal housings are more resistant to wear and tear, while rubberized edges can provide added protection against drops.
- Weather Resistance: For outdoor use, a radio scanner’s ability to withstand various weather conditions is crucial. Look for models that are rated for water and dust resistance, as these features will ensure reliable performance even in adverse environments.
- Battery Life: A durable radio scanner should have a long-lasting battery that can endure extended use without frequent replacements. Models with rechargeable batteries or efficient power management systems are preferable, as they reduce the need for constant charging.
- Repairability: The ease of repairing or replacing parts of the scanner can also be a measure of its durability. Scanners designed with modular components or those that are supported by a good aftermarket can be maintained more effectively over time.
- Warranty and Support: A comprehensive warranty can indicate the manufacturer’s confidence in the product’s durability. Look for brands that offer extended warranties or robust customer support, as they often stand behind the quality of their scanners.
